Carzan: fresh flowers from Kenya

Take a good look at the flowers on your desk or in your living room. If there are summer flowers and carnations in the bunch, chances are that they have been hand-picked earlier this week at a farm in Kenya. That is where Carzan Flowers grows its beautiful products. “Top quality is our main focus. There is no room for average”, says Carzan’s director Zaine Manji.

At about a two hour drive from Nairobi, north of Nakuru (altitude: 1,800 meters), women are singing their song in a large field of Hypericum flowers. Not far from there, another group of Carzan employees is harvesting Limonium, another popular summer flower that is used extensively by florists all over Europe. Near the town Kipipiri, east of Navaisha (altitude 2,300-3000 meters) it’s all Craspedia, Astrantia, Agapanthus and Carnations, as far as the eye can see.

Largest producer in the world

Carzan Flowers is the lifework of Zaine and Carol Manji, who started this business almost 20 years ago. “With an annual production of 100 million flowers we are one of the largest producers of standard carnations and summer flowers in the world. Our 1,300 employees harvest flowers on our three farms of more than 200 hectares; in the peak season we export over 10 tons of flowers per day to Europe via Nairobi airport”, says Zaine.

To be able to compete with local growers in The Netherlands and other countries, Carzan flowers need to be top quality, all the time. The high altitude creates ideal, stable growing conditions, but that is not enough. Actively preventing diseases and parasites and looking for excellent long-lasting blooming qualities is all-important. Zaine and Caroline Manji both have an academic background in disease management, but Zaine claims it is truly a team effort. “We have strong quality procedures in every part of the company, ensuring that attention is paid to the smallest details that may affect quality and production. In addition, we have gathered unique expertise. We know exactly what to plant where to plant, how to plant."

Strong European partners

Carzan Flowers can only flourish with strong partners in Europe. This is where Blooming Forever International, near Amsterdam Airport Schiphol, comes in. This company handles Carzan flowers after arrival in The Netherlands and distributes the products to wholesalers and flower auctions. Through these channels the flowers are exported to destinations all over Europe.

Mark van der Poll, director of Blooming Forever International (BFI): “We are the logistics partner that makes the chain complete and strong. We provide the processing, unpacking and the final quality check.  BFI also provides the Kenyan counterparts with inspiration and information about what wholesalers and florists in Europe want. Internationally renowned breeders then supply the base material, but Carzans growers in Kenya take over from there. BFI markets, promotes and sells Carzan’s products on a daily basis through her extensive network. Together, we make Carzan successful in Europe with a fresh, top quality product that is flown in daily from Kenya!”
